Transaction 8634ae81e133a424944b6c04afed6129c3652bec671a6facaa698a835b2819b7
1 Input
1 Output
-
8634ae81e133a424944b6c04afed6129c3652bec671a6facaa698a835b2819b7:0
- value
- 416542
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d892eb3cc9519d11e185ac04ee1cf0cc1575bcf3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lk8xYH1z359VjhHwJqixDSjy4Ag6SnF6u